Maj. Gen. Michael Keltz has been tapped to lead 19th Air Force, which officially stood up on Oct. 1, after being inactivated in 2012. Keltz previously served as director of intelligence, operations, and nuclear integration at Air Education and Training Command Headquarters at JBSA-Randolph, Texas. In his new position, Keltz will oversee all formal aircrew flying training missions, which will now fall under the numbered air force. (Pentagon release.)
